Description: The seductive allure of "A Widow Seduced" (2024) isn't just skin-deep; it's a compelling exploration of loneliness in the age of digital connection. Director Bill Corcoran masterfully crafts a narrative that transcends the typical romantic thriller, delving into the vulnerability of Kellie (Natalie Brown), a successful businesswoman grappling with grief and the daunting prospect of re-entering the dating world. The chemistry between Brown and Gray Powell is palpable, creating a tension that keeps you guessing. Is Dan the perfect match, or a wolf in sheep's clothing? Supporting performances from Jamie Spilchuk, Erin Agostino, and Sima Sepehri add depth to the richly layered story. Corcoran's film isn't just about finding love; it's a poignant examination of self-discovery and the risks we take when seeking connection in an increasingly fragmented world. "A Widow Seduced" leaves a lingering impression, prompting reflection long after the credits roll.
